Brett Cannon added the comment: Actually find_module() should be deprecated and find_spec() should be defined instead (and the same goes for load_module(); see bpo-9699). So I'm personally fine w/ making this a doc problem w/ the plan to eventually deprecate the method. --

Ryan Kelly added the comment: Was also just bitten by this, trying to muck with PEP-302-style import hooks. Note that the documented behaviour of zipimporter is also the behaviour required by PEP 302, i.e. full dotted module name. -- nosy: +rfk __
